Operations anglo american kumba iron ore,the bulk of our iron ore production comes from sishen mine, with most of it being exported. We mine by opencast methods and then transport the ore to the beneficiation plant where it is crushed, screened and beneficiated. We beneficiate our products through dense media separation and jig technology. the jig plant at sishen mine is the largest

zaporizhzhia iron ore plant bought a multi-purpose mining machine, paus krd. the machine is designed for clearing railway tracks and welding during maintenance of mine machinery and tracks. this is the plants first machinery of this kind. zzhrk is going to commence development of new deposits of iron ore at the depth of 1,040 meters.kryvyi rih iron ore plant is the largest producer of 5664% Fe sinter ore in ukraine. most of its production volume is exported to eastern europe. kzhrk operates four underground mines at the depth of 1,2651,465 meters. its reserves amount to 210 million tons of rich iron ores, 58.6% Fe on average.
